A temporal network is any system that can be modeled, mathematically and computationally, as a graph of vertices with explicit timing of the contacts along edges. Introduction

Web11 Nov 2011 · Temporal motifs are classes of similar event sequences, where the similarity refers not only to topology but also to the temporal order of the events.
